Index: components/password_manager/core/browser/password_manager.cc |
diff --git a/components/password_manager/core/browser/password_manager.cc b/components/password_manager/core/browser/password_manager.cc |
index 82394596e1967870df333d2e30df3f35fc5c7e27..0b16659b5089c3cf69f007193e368453fa0d679e 100644 |
--- a/components/password_manager/core/browser/password_manager.cc |
+++ b/components/password_manager/core/browser/password_manager.cc |
@@ -22,6 +22,10 @@ |
#include "components/password_manager/core/common/password_manager_switches.h" |
#include "components/pref_registry/pref_registry_syncable.h" |
+#if defined(OS_WIN) |
+#include "base/prefs/pref_registry_simple.h" |
+#endif |
+ |
using autofill::PasswordForm; |
using autofill::PasswordFormMap; |
@@ -105,6 +109,13 @@ void PasswordManager::RegisterProfilePrefs( |
user_prefs::PrefRegistrySyncable::UNSYNCABLE_PREF); |
} |
+#if defined(OS_WIN) |
+void PasswordManager::RegisterLocalPrefs(PrefRegistrySimple* registry) { |
vabr (Chromium)
2014/10/15 15:10:46
nit: Put the following line above the current one:
Jitu( very slow this week)
2014/10/16 04:14:11
Done.
|
+ registry->RegisterInt64Pref(prefs::kOsPasswordLastChanged, 0); |
+ registry->RegisterBooleanPref(prefs::kOsPasswordBlank, false); |
+} |
+#endif |
+ |
PasswordManager::PasswordManager(PasswordManagerClient* client) |
: client_(client), driver_(client->GetDriver()) { |
DCHECK(client_); |